Effect of Flow Modifiers on the Quality of Powder Coatings

Defects in powder coatings are often caused by undesirable surface flow during the film formation stage. The use of a flow modifier at a low level in the powder coating formulation helps to create even surface tension across coating film surface. Flow additives assist in the control of surface flow and minimize the formation of surface defects in powder coatings. This paper describes the development of a new flow modifier which enhances the film formation in terms of flow and leveling, and the coating performance with respect to inter-coat adhesion, surface defect control, and cross-compatibility. Further, this paper discusses the mechanistic study of how flow modifiers work in powder coating systems.
